What impact does waste separation have on company image?

Effective waste separation significantly enhances a company’s image by demonstrating environmental responsibility, regulatory compliance, and a commitment to sustainable business practices. Companies with robust waste management systems enjoy greater stakeholder trust, stronger employee pride, and competitive advantages in increasingly eco-conscious markets. This comprehensive approach to waste disposal delivers measurable benefits across reputation, recruitment, and customer loyalty.

Why does waste separation matter for modern businesses?

Waste separation has become essential for modern businesses due to regulatory compliance requirements and evolving stakeholder expectations around environmental responsibility. Companies must now demonstrate their commitment to sustainable practices through measurable actions rather than policy statements alone.

The business landscape increasingly rewards organisations that prioritise environmental stewardship. Regulatory frameworks across various jurisdictions mandate proper waste management, with penalties for non-compliance affecting both finances and reputation. Beyond legal requirements, investors, customers, and employees actively seek partnerships with environmentally responsible companies.

Sustainable waste management practices also create operational efficiencies. Proper separation reduces waste disposal costs, creates opportunities for material recovery, and streamlines facility management. These practical benefits complement the reputational advantages, making waste separation both a moral imperative and a business necessity.

How does poor waste management damage company reputation?

Poor waste management creates significant reputational risks through regulatory violations, stakeholder disappointment, and negative media coverage. Companies with inadequate waste practices face penalties, employee dissatisfaction, and erosion of customer trust that can permanently damage brand perception.

Regulatory non-compliance often becomes public knowledge through government reporting requirements or media investigations. These incidents create lasting negative associations with the company’s brand, particularly in industries where environmental responsibility is expected. Social media amplifies these issues, allowing negative stories to spread rapidly across professional networks.

Employee morale suffers when staff witness poor environmental practices daily. This internal disappointment translates into reduced engagement, higher turnover, and difficulty attracting high-quality candidates. Customers increasingly research company practices before making purchasing decisions, with poor waste management becoming a decisive factor against partnerships.

The cumulative effect creates a downward spiral in which reputational damage leads to talent loss, customer defection, and increased regulatory scrutiny, making recovery increasingly difficult and expensive.

What are the positive brand benefits of effective waste separation?

Effective waste separation enhances corporate image through improved sustainability credentials, increased employee pride, and stronger customer loyalty. Companies with visible environmental initiatives enjoy competitive advantages in recruitment, partnerships, and market positioning within their industries.

Proper waste management demonstrates organisational values in action, creating authentic sustainability stories that resonate with stakeholders. These initiatives provide concrete evidence of environmental commitment, supporting marketing messages and corporate social responsibility reporting with measurable outcomes.

The benefits extend beyond external perception to internal cultural transformation. Employees feel proud to work for environmentally responsible organisations, leading to increased engagement and advocacy. This internal enthusiasm becomes external marketing through employee social sharing and word-of-mouth recommendations.

Media coverage of sustainability initiatives creates positive brand associations and thought leadership opportunities. Companies with exemplary office waste management practices often become case studies and industry examples, further enhancing their reputation and market position.

How do employees respond to company sustainability initiatives?

Employees respond extremely positively to company sustainability initiatives, showing increased job satisfaction, improved loyalty, and enhanced recruitment appeal. Environmental responsibility programmes create a sense of purpose and pride that translates into measurable improvements in workplace engagement and retention rates.

Modern workforce demographics particularly value environmental responsibility, with younger professionals actively seeking employers who demonstrate a genuine commitment to sustainability. These initiatives become powerful recruitment tools, helping companies attract top talent who might otherwise choose competitors with stronger environmental credentials.

Workplace sustainability programmes create opportunities for employee participation and ownership. Staff members enjoy contributing to meaningful environmental goals, whether through proper waste separation, reduction initiatives, or improvement suggestions. This participation fosters team building and a shared purpose beyond traditional work responsibilities.

The psychological benefits include reduced cognitive dissonance between personal environmental values and workplace practices. Employees who care about environmental issues experience greater job satisfaction when their employer shares these values through concrete actions rather than empty rhetoric.

What do customers expect from environmentally responsible companies?

Customers expect environmentally responsible companies to demonstrate genuine commitment through visible actions, transparent reporting, and continuous improvement in waste management and sustainability practices. Modern consumers research a company’s environmental practices and factor their findings into purchasing and partnership decisions.

Transparency has become crucial, with customers expecting detailed information about waste reduction efforts, recycling programmes, and environmental impact measurements. Companies must provide evidence of their claims through third-party certifications, regular reporting, and facility tours when appropriate.

The expectations include:

  • Visible waste separation systems in customer-facing areas
  • Clear communication about environmental initiatives and results
  • Continuous improvement rather than static compliance
  • Integration of sustainability into core business operations
  • Employee training and engagement in environmental programmes

Customer loyalty increasingly depends on alignment between company values and environmental responsibility. Businesses that meet these expectations enjoy stronger customer relationships, while those that fall short face potential boycotts and negative reviews that damage long-term growth prospects.
